The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has built a forward position exceeding $100 billion to help protect the Indian rupee from global economic volatility. The primary objective of this strategy is to maintain the rupee’s stability without placing immediate pressure on the country’s foreign exchange reserves. As international economic conditions improve and foreign investment continues to rise, the RBI is implementing this plan in a balanced and measured manner. The strategy is expected to enhance market stability, strengthen the overall economy, and improve the central bank’s ability to manage future demand for the U.S. dollar. According to experts, this initiative will also contribute to supporting the rupee’s long-term strength and resilience.
